Mlima’s Tale is the story of a magnificent and beloved elephant, Mlima—one of the last big tuskers—who is killed by poachers in Kenya, and the journey of his tusks through the illegal ivory trade. As his prized tusks are trafficked through the international black market, Mlima’s spirit haunts those that seek to profit from his death. He is caught between yearning for his kin and the ancestors awaiting him to join them. This poetic tale gives voice to the objects we consume, the lives we exploit, and the planet we put at risk.
The play is a tour-de-force for a cast of four actors who play all the people whose desire and greed fuel their acts of crime and corruption. Olubajo “Bajo” Sonubi stars as Mlima, with Christopher Hampton, Ryan Vo, and Antonia LaChe under the direction of Lydia Fort. Live musical accompaniment by Ali Barr, with musical compositions and direction by Eugene H. Russell IV.
